metadataengine/server/inc/mdsmanipulationengine.h
changeset 28 c461c7fa72c2
parent 25 8e4539ab1889
child 60 79f826a55db2
equal deleted inserted replaced
25:8e4539ab1889 28:c461c7fa72c2
    30 class CMdSObjectLockList;
    30 class CMdSObjectLockList;
    31 class CMdCSerializationBuffer;
    31 class CMdCSerializationBuffer;
    32 class CMdSSqlObjectManipulate;
    32 class CMdSSqlObjectManipulate;
    33 
    33 
    34 // CONSTANT DECLARATION
    34 // CONSTANT DECLARATION
    35 const TInt KGarbageCollectionDelay = 60; // 1 minute
    35 const TInt KGarbageCollectionDelay = 90; // 1,5 minutes
    36 
    36 
    37 // CLASS DECLARATION
    37 // CLASS DECLARATION
    38 
    38 
    39 /**
    39 /**
    40 * CMdSManipulationEngine.
    40 * CMdSManipulationEngine.
   340         CMdSNotifier& iNotifier;
   340         CMdSNotifier& iNotifier;
   341 
   341 
   342 		CMdSGarbageCollector* iGarbageCollector;
   342 		CMdSGarbageCollector* iGarbageCollector;
   343 		
   343 		
   344 		CMdSObjectLockList& iLockList;
   344 		CMdSObjectLockList& iLockList;
       
   345 		
       
   346 		//For DB maintenance
       
   347 		TInt iAddedObjectsCount;
       
   348 		TInt iModifiedObjectsCount;
   345 	};
   349 	};
   346 
   350 
   347 #endif //__MDSMANIPULATIONENGINE_H__
   351 #endif //__MDSMANIPULATIONENGINE_H__